Prev | Article 4. - UNIFORM ARBITRATION ACT | Next |
5-446. (a) Upon motion made within 90 days after the movant receives notice of the award pursuant to K.S.A. 2019 Supp. 5-441, and amendments thereto, or within 90 days after the movant receives notice of a modified or corrected award pursuant to K.S.A. 2019 Supp. 5-442, and amendments thereto, the court shall modify or correct the award if: (1) There was an evident mathematical miscalculation or an evident mistake in the description of a person, thing or property referred to in the award; (2) the arbitrator has made an award on a claim not submitted to the arbitrator and the award may be corrected without affecting the merits of the decision upon the claims submitted; or (3) the award is imperfect in a matter of form not affecting the merits of the decision on the claims submitted. (b) If a motion made under subsection (a) is granted, the court shall modify or correct and confirm the award as modified or corrected. Otherwise, unless a motion to vacate is pending, the court shall confirm the award. (c) A motion to modify or correct an award pursuant to this section may be joined with a motion to vacate the award. |
History: L. 2018, ch. 90, § 24; July 1. |
